What is a Cam Lock?
A cam lock consists of a round mechanism that is installed into a surface area (e.g., a door or drawer). When the key is turned, it rotates a cam (a flat, L-shaped metal piece) which secures or launches the locking mechanism. Cam locks are popular for their simplicity and ease of installation.

Replacing a cam lock can be a simple process. Below is a detailed guide to assist in the replacement job.
Tools Required
Before beginning, ensure that you have the following tools:
Flathead screwdriverPhillips screwdriverNew cam lockMeasuring tape (optional, for validating dimensions)Steps to Replace a Cam Lock
Remove the Old Lock
Utilize a flathead screwdriver or Phillips screwdriver to eliminate any screws protecting the lock in place.Carefully pull the lock out from its housing.
Inspect Locking Mechanism
Take a look at the locking mechanism for any damage. If the cam (the locking lever) appears bent or misaligned, ensure that the new lock features a suitable replacement cam.
Get ready for Installation
Tidy the location where the new lock will be set up. Remove any particles or old locking materials that might impede the new lock's fit.
Insert the New Lock
Slide the new cam lock through the hole in the door or drawer.Make sure that the cam is aligned correctly with the locking mechanism or strike plate.
Secure the New Lock
Utilize the screws offered with the new lock to secure it in location. Tighten up the screws with a screwdriver, taking care not to overtighten as this might remove the threads.
Test the Lock
Place the new secret and turn it to guarantee the cam moves efficiently and secures the mechanism correctly.
Complete the Installation
Close the drawer or door to verify that the lock engages appropriately, and make any required adjustments to the cam position if required.Summary

How do I understand which cam lock to purchase?
To determine the appropriate cam lock, determine the size of the hole in which the lock fits and verify the cam length. Many locks will have requirements that consist of these dimensions.
Can I change a cam lock without professional assistance?
Yes, replacing a cam lock is generally a simple process that many people can do themselves. However, if you come across problems, consulting an expert locksmith professional is recommended.
What should I do if the new cam doesn't fit?
If the recently bought cam lock does not fit, inspect the locking mechanism's specifications. It might be needed to drill a new hole or purchase a different sized lock.
Is it possible to rekey a cam lock?
Lots of cam locks can not be rekeyed. If you require a various secret, it's generally more effective to replace the lock entirely.
